ADDING OPERATIONAL VALUE THROUGH A CLEAR AND STRUCTURED PREVENTATIVE MAINTENANCE PROGRAM

Jayme Nery Filho
Technical Director, Voith Group Australia

Email: This email address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it.

Keywords:
new, generation, preventative, maintenance, predictive costs.

This presentation will discuss how the introduction of a new generation of products, tools and services supported by new technologies can impact the performance and results of Preventive Maintenance strategies. It will touch also on possible ways to integrate all those new resources into a system that combines all available information, not just the equipment condition, but also the process condition, in a way that can leverage the Predictive power of that huge amount of information and reduce the costs of maintenance. Results achieved from a number of case studies will be presented to illustrate how this is bringing benefits to the paper making industry.

Mr. Jayme Nery Filho is a Mechanical Engineer and has been working for Voith Paper for a total of 14 years. In his current capacity he is the Technical Director of PT Voith Paper in Jakarta, Indonesia for the past 7 years. In his first 7 years at Voith Paper he held the position of Sales Manager responsible for After Market Business. His career in the Paper Industry spans more than 36 years and he has held various other positions in Mill Engineering, Paper Machine Application and Management.
